Game Introduction
Maerl Bay Diving Game Adventure invites players to explore the hidden underwater world of Swedish coastal waters. You pilot Calvin the Drone on a scientific mission to find and document the rare maerl algae beds. These beds are important for marine life, and your photographs help researchers study them. The game features a realistic underwater environment with colorful fish, rocky formations, and shifting light. Each dive presents a new challenge as you balance your battery life against the need to capture clear images. The game is designed for desktop play and supports full screen mode for a more immersive experience.
How to Play
Use your keyboard or mouse to steer Calvin the Drone through the water. Watch the battery meter at the top of the screen. Move slowly near the seafloor to spot maerl beds. When you see one, position the drone and press the photo button to take a picture. Clear photos earn more points. Avoid sharp rocks that can damage the drone and aggressive fish that can scare away your subject. Complete each level by photographing a set number of maerl beds. The game saves your progress automatically.

Tips for Success
Conserve battery by moving efficiently and avoiding unnecessary detours. Approach maerl beds slowly to avoid scaring fish and to get clearer shots. Prioritize photographing the most visible beds first to secure points. Practice maneuvering the drone in tight spaces to avoid damage from rocks. Use the ambient sounds to detect nearby hazards or fish activity. Save your progress often to avoid losing completed levels.
